About The Role

We are seeking a Senior Assistant Management Accountant to join our Finance team at ECA International Group. The successful candidate will be responsible for supporting the management accounting function, including financial reporting, finance operations, budgeting and forecasting. This role requires strong analytical skills and a solid understanding of accounting principles to ensure delivery of accurate and timely financial information.

Requirements

Responsibilities:
• Assist in the preparation and analysis of management accounts, including monthly financial reports and performance metrics
• Conduct variance analysis to identify discrepancies between actual and budgeted figures, providing explanations and recommendations for improvements
• Prepare and review financial statements, ensuring compliance with accounting standards and company policies
• Assist in the implementation and maintenance of financial controls and processes to enhance accuracy and efficiency
• Coordinate with other departments to gather financial information and address any accounting-related queries
• Contribute to the preparation of financial reports for senior management, highlighting key insights and trends
• Support audit processes by providing necessary documentation and responding to auditor queries
• Support the budgeting and forecasting processes by gathering and analysing financial data

The Ideal Candidate:

Essential:
• Professional accounting qualification (e.g. AAT, ACCA, CIMA) or working towards it
• Strong understanding of accounting principles and financial reporting processes

Desirable:
• Experience with accounting software and ERP systems
•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field
• Advanced Excel skills and proficiency in financial modelling

Skills & behaviours:
•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
• Excellent attention to detail and accuracy in financial reporting
•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et tight deadlines
• Effective communication skills, with the ability to work collaboratively with other departments
• Proficiency in accounting software and Microsoft Office Suite
